HARRISON TOWNSHIP TRUSTEE MEETING

October 20, 2015

REGULAR MEETING CALL TO ORDER:

Vice-Chairman Doug Clark called the Regular Trustee Meeting of October 20, 2015 to order at 7:00pm at the Harrison Township Building, 2746 Weigand Road, Lockbourne, Ohio. Attending were Trustee Doug Clark, Trustee Joe DeFelice, Trustee Paul Welsh, Fiscal Officer MaryAnn Elliott, Fire Chief Eric Edgington and Road/Cemetery Superintendent Kevin Hulse. Doug Czako was also present.

FIRE CHIEF’S REPORT:

  1. The bid proposal for the new fire engine was signed by the Trustees. If we pay for the chassis in full upon delivery to Smeal Fire Apparatus, we will receive a credit of $6098.00 on the final invoice. After some discussion, the Trustees decided to pay for the chassis on delivery to Smeal for $203,262.00. This payment will be made in 2016 when they receive the chassis. This will leave a balance of $269,299.00 to finance upon completion of the engine.

RESOLUTION 15-77

A RESOLUTION TO PAY FOR THE NEW ENGINE CHASSIS IN FULL UPON DELIVERY TO SMEAL FIRE APPARATUS FOR $203,262.00. Mr. Welsh moved and Mr. DeFelice seconded and the Trustees voted with three yes votes to approve R15-77.

  1. Another AFG grant has been approved and FEMA will make an electronic deposit of $5,995.00 into our checking account. This money will need to be moved to pay for the three Laryngoscopes from Physio Control for a total of $6,310.20. The difference will be paid from Fire: Machinery, Equipment and Furniture.

RESOLUTION 15-78

A RESOLUTION TO APPROVE A SUPPLEMENTAL APPROPRIATION FROM THE FEMA FUND TO CREATE A PURCHASE ORDER TO PHYSIO CONTROL FOR $5,995.00 TO PAY FOR THE THREE LARYNGOSCOPES. Mr. DeFelice moved and Mr. Welsh seconded and the Trustees voted with three yes votes to approve R15-78.

  1. We are also awaiting the electronic deposit of $19,119.60 into our checking account for a BWC grant that has been approved for the purchase of two Chest Compression systems from Physio Control for a total of $25,492.80. The difference of $6373.20 will be paid from Fire: Machinery, Equipment and Furniture.

RESOLUTION 15-79

A RESOLUTION TO APPROVE A SUPPLEMENTAL APPROPRIATION FROM THE FIRE FUND TO CREATE A PURCHASE ORDER TO PHYSIO CONTROL FOR $19,119.60 TO PAY FOR THE TWO CHEST COMPRESSION SYSTEMS. Mr. Welsh moved and Mr. DeFelice seconded and the Trustees voted with three yes votes to approve R15-79.
